Kathryn A. VanDagens, an attorney and a full-time neutral, has practiced exclusively in labor and employment law for more than thirty-five years.  She has offices in Lansing, Michigan and Chicago and is a Vice President of the National Academy of Arbitrators. Ms. VanDagens is on the labor arbitrator panels of the Federal Mediation and Conciliation Service, the American Arbitration Association, the Michigan Employment Relations Commission, and the National Mediation Board.  In addition, she is on the American Arbitration Association’s National Roster of (Employment) Neutrals.  She holds permanent umpire appointments for several unions and employers.  

Ms. VanDagens is a frequent lecturer and trainer in labor and employment law.  She received her J.D. from the University of Michigan Law School and a B.A. in Journalism from Michigan State University.  Before beginning her career as a labor neutral, Ms. VanDagens was in private practice and was a senior shareholder at a labor and employment law firm in Okemos, Michigan.
